> > I think we should start by measuring its actual performance as
> > compared to more "traditional" implementations.  Then we will have the
> > base line and data for making the decisions.
> 
> There are some benchmarks by Kisaragi Hiu comparing seq, cl-lib and dash
> on Emacs 28.1 here:
> 
> https://kisaragi-hiu.com/performance-cl-lib-dash-seq/
> 
> seq appears to be much slower than cl-lib.

Then I agree that we should convert to seq with caution, only where we
are sure that the slowdown won't matter much, and we should always
time the old vs the new code before making the decision.
